Output 34efd6f7389c5ad3dac682bfe9e53e01dafc8ed821a3c489d3f9265ea5a1ac23:1

value
992919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d952e2d2544444ed400b433b5f86aac582a526 OP_EQUAL
address
3EXksKYUEk8JWSV5nCJSGcCeE9M4LyujQD
transaction
34efd6f7389c5ad3dac682bfe9e53e01dafc8ed821a3c489d3f9265ea5a1ac23
spent
true